MEGA TESTER V4
Symptom
The display remains blank after the device is powered on or displays corrupted characters or pixel errors.
Verification Procedure
1. Verify the AC supply voltage.
2. Verify all DC supply voltages generated by the power supply.
3. If all supply voltages are correct, connect the Mega Tester V4 to a PC using a USB cable.
4. Power on the device.
5. Start the Firmware Loader and establish communication with the device.

6. If the display still shows no information or displays corrupted characters or pixel errors, inspect the ribbon cable between the Front Board and the Main Board. Replace the cable if necessary.


7. As the next step, disconnect the START/STOP button cable from the Front Board and check whether the display starts operating normally.

8. If the display is still blank, but the device communicates correctly with the Mega Tester PC Software and all functions operate normally, the display module may be defective.
9. Inspect the connection between the display module and the Front Board. Replace the display
module if necessary.
If none of the above procedures resolves the problem, please send the device to Opensystem West GmbH for inspection and repair.
A defective Main Board may require professional diagnosis and repair or replacement.

Symptom:
During the RC Test, the measured capacitance is lower than expected and varies significantly between repeated measurements.
Possible Cause
A defective REL2 relay.
Verification Procedure
To verify that the Mega Tester V4 measures capacitance correctly, use one of the following methods:
Method 1 – Comparison with a Reference Instrument
• Measure the same capacitor using a calibrated capacitance meter or LCR meter.
• Compare the measured capacitance values.
Method 2 – Reference Capacitor
• Connect a known electrolytic capacitor to the Mega Tester V4.
• The capacitor’s rated voltage must be higher than the test voltage generated by the Mega Tester V4.
• Observe the correct polarity when connecting the capacitor.
• Compare the measured capacitance with the nominal value of the capacitor.
Example
• Type: Electrolytic capacitor
• Capacitance: 2.2 µF
• Rated voltage: 400 V
Corrective Action
If the measured capacitance is consistently lower than the expected value or varies significantly between repeated measurements, replace relay REL2.
Replacement relay:
• REL2: RM84-2012-35-1012

MEGA TESTER V3
Possible causes
The set measurement voltage cannot be reached
Actions to diagnose the appliance and rectify the defect
Remove the housing cover, unscrew the 4 screws fixing the upper board. On the back side of the upper board, find and measure with a multimeter the resistance of the resistor R162. the nominal resistance value should be 100 ohms ± 50 ohms. If the resistance is significantly different (usually higher in case of malfunction), replace the resistor. The enclosure type is SMD 0805. Alternatively, the old resistor can be replaced with two similar resistors with a nominal resistance of 200 ohm each, in parallel (on top of each other).
